2014-09-10 7 views
0

IE 브라우저 창 길이와 너비를 줄였습니다. 앱이 처음 제대로로드됩니다. 이제 홈페이지의 버튼을 클릭하면 열리는 양식이 있습니다. 양식에서 유효하지 않은 필드를 남겨두고 저장을 클릭하면 코드가 작성되어 유효하지 않은 필드가 있으면 잘못된 필드에 초점을 맞 춥니 다. 그래서 IE10 브라우저 창이 작아서이 양식의 필드를 유효하지 않게하고 저장을 클릭하면 전체 앱이 양식 안의 필드와 필드를 포함하여 왼쪽으로 이동합니다. 왜 이런 일이 일어나는지 전혀 모른다. 나는Internet Explorer가 전체 너비와 길이로 확장되지 않을 때 전체 앱이 왼쪽으로 이동합니다.

child.getEl().dom.scrollIntoView(); 

내가 IE 브라우저를 사용하는 경우 scrollIntoView 몇 가지 버그가 있음을 알고, 잘못된 필드에 초점을 다음 코드를 사용하고 있습니다. 누군가 내게 scrollIntoView()의 대안을 제안 할 수 있습니까? 미리 감사드립니다! 대신 scrollIntoView()의 foloowing을 사용

답변

0

, 1) field.getEl(). (초점) 유효하지 않은 필드 2에 초점을) panel.body.el.scrollTo ('최고', 0, True)로 양식을 열 때마다 양식을 위로 스크롤하십시오.